Here’s our list of the top state secondary schools in West Bromwich and Wednesbury based on academic performance

These are the best performing secondary schools in West Bromwich and Wednesbury, according to the latest data available.

Children up and down the coutry will currently be taking their GCSE exams after studying hard for months, but which are the best performing secondary schools in the borough?

Many parents will also be going through the process of seeking out the best schools for their children when they make the jump from first school in September. With all of this in mind, we’ve taken a look at the best perorming secondary schools in the Sandwell towns using GCSE results, according to school data website Snobe.

The data looks at the percentage of grades which are at Grade 5 or above.

Schools are ranked by performance at GCSE. Our list includes the state schools in the borough. Here are thebest performing state secondary schools in West Bromwich and Wednesbury.

The results are based on the last year the league tables were published by UK Government.
